Make sure to think about all four types of tissue studied this week: epithelial tissue, muscles, connective tissue (blood, bone, fat, cartilage, ligaments...), and nervous tissue.EXPLAIN BRIEFLY WITH JUSTIFICATION AND STUDY WHAT IS BIODEGRADABLE AND BIOCOMPATIBLE POLYMERS FOR TISSUE ENGINEERING WITH THE USES.ARTEFACTS Tissue is usually fixed and embedded in such material as paraffin, gelatine, resin etc. prior to sectioning. A range of knives (metal, glass, diamond) are used on various cutting machines -microtomes to obtain the sections. As a result, the tissue can sometimes be pushed out of shape and scratches, tears, or folds can appear. Excessive drying can create spaces that do not exist, and uneven thíckness can cause unusual colouring effects. These extra features are called artefacts.
